Common Medical Transport Injury Cases in Toledo, IL
Medical transport injuries can happen in both emergency and routine situations. Common cases we handle in Toledo include:
- Ambulance Crashes: Accidents involving emergency vehicles due to reckless driving or poor road conditions.
- Patient Falls During Transfer: Injuries resulting from improper lifting or unfastened stretchers.
- Delayed Emergency Transport: When critical delays cause a condition to worsen or become fatal.
- Negligence in Non-Emergency Rides: Poorly trained drivers or lack of medical supervision during routine appointments.
- Equipment Failure: Broken oxygen tanks, heart monitors, or stretcher restraints causing direct harm.
- Intra-Hospital Transport Incidents: Mistakes made during movement between departments or hospital locations.
Who Can Be Held Liable for a Medical Transport Injury?
Several parties may be responsible for medical transport negligence in Toledo, IL:
- Ambulance Companies: Whether public or private, these providers must meet state and federal safety standards.
- EMTs and Paramedics: Held accountable if they fail to provide adequate medical care or follow transport protocols.
- Hospitals and Medical Facilities: Liable for transport errors made by staff during patient movement.
- Non-Emergency Medical Transport Services: Required to operate safely and provide appropriate oversight.
- Municipal Agencies: If local EMS services are involved, specific procedures apply for suing a government entity.

Compensation for a Medical Transport Injury in Illinois
Victims of transport-related injuries in Toledo, IL may be eligible for compensation such as:
- Medical Costs: Emergency care, hospitalization, rehabilitation, and medications.
- Lost Wages: Pay missed during recovery and possible loss of future income.
- Pain and Suffering: Emotional and physical distress tied to the injury.
- Disability and Long-Term Impacts: Damages for permanent injuries or reduced mobility.
- Supportive Services: Coverage for in-home nursing care, therapy, and transportation assistance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What qualifies as negligence during medical transport?
Negligence includes anything from a delay in response to improper lifting or medical inattention. If standard protocols were not followed and you were injured, you likely have a case.
Can I sue a private ambulance company in Illinois?
Yes, private EMS providers are subject to the same duty of care as public ones. If they breached that duty and you were harmed, legal action is possible.
Do non-emergency medical transport providers have to carry insurance?
Absolutely. Illinois law requires that these companies carry liability coverage to protect patients during transport.
What kind of evidence do I need to support my injury claim?
You’ll need transport logs, medical records, incident reports, and photos or witness statements. The more documentation, the stronger your case.
